7th grade computer science usually introduces foundational programming concepts like variables, loops, conditionals, and functions through block-based or beginner-friendly languages like Scratch or Python. Students learn computational thinking—breaking problems into smaller steps—and often work on projects like creating games, animations, or simple applications. Many programs also cover digital citizenship, basic data representation, and how algorithms work in everyday technology.
Debugging requires students to think like detectives—reading error messages, tracing code execution step-by-step, and understanding that small mistakes (like a missing colon or wrong variable name) can break everything. Many 7th graders haven't yet developed the patience or systematic approach needed to isolate problems. Personalized tutoring helps students learn debugging strategies like using print statements, breaking code into smaller chunks, and reading error messages carefully rather than getting frustrated and giving up.
Logic is the "thinking" part—understanding *how* to solve a problem step-by-step using loops, conditions, and functions. Syntax is the "grammar" part—knowing the exact rules for writing code in a specific language. Students often get stuck because they understand the logic but make syntax errors, or vice versa. Expert tutors help separate these skills by teaching problem-solving first (logic) and then showing how to express those solutions correctly in code (syntax).
Computer science is a skill best learned by doing—reading about loops is different from actually writing one and seeing it work. Hands-on practice builds muscle memory, helps students understand why code works or fails, and makes abstract concepts concrete. Personalized tutoring provides guided coding practice where tutors can review your code in real-time, point out improvements, and help you understand not just *what* you did wrong, but *why* it matters. This kind of immediate feedback accelerates learning far more than working alone.
Projects—like building a game, creating an interactive story, or designing a data visualization—make computer science feel purposeful and fun. They help students see how individual concepts (variables, loops, conditionals) fit together into something real. Projects also build problem-solving skills and persistence because students encounter unexpected challenges and learn to troubleshoot. Tutors can guide you through the design process, help you break large projects into manageable pieces, and provide code review to ensure you're building good habits.
